Lalo Schifrin is an Argentine-American pianist, composer, arranger, and conductor, renowned for his film and television scores since the 1950s. His most notable compositions include the themes for "Mission: Impossible" and "Mannix," as well as scores for films like "Cool Hand Luke" (1967), "Bullitt" (1968), and "Enter the Dragon" (1973). Schifrin has won five Grammy Awards and has been nominated for six Academy Awards. His music often blends jazz and Latin American elements with traditional orchestral arrangements.
